A4294

Establishes program to provide free tuition under State Tuition Aid Grant Program to certain students who are accepted to public four-year institutions of higher education and elect to attend county college for first two years.

New Jersey A4294 creates the Two to Four Tuition Free Students Program within the State Tuition Aid Grant Program. This program provides free tuition to eligible students who are accepted to public four-year institutions of higher education and choose to attend county college for their first two years. Eligible students must submit an application to the Higher Education Student Assistance Authority. Public four-year institutions must defer admission for two years for participating students and accept all credits earned at county colleges.
